Revisiting the development potential of e-commerce

E-commerce is rapidly transforming the way in which enterprises are interacting among each other as well as with consumers and Governments. As a result of changes in the landscape of ICTs, e-commerce is now growing rapidly in several emerging markets and developing economies. There is growing evidence that the use of e-commerce has a significant impact on firm performance, especially on micro and small enterprises and in the services sector. Against this background, the Information Economy Report revisits the potential opportunities and risks of e-commerce and examines how countries can benefit more from it. This introductory chapter sets the stage.
